Module Name: src
Committed By: matt
Date: Sat Jul 23 20:06:25 UTC 2016
Modified Files:
src/sys/uvm/pmap: pmap_tlb.c
Log Message:
Lock the tlbinfo if it wasn't when doing a pmap_tlb_pai_check
To generate a diff of this commit:
cvs rdiff -u -r1.17 -r1.18 src/sys/uvm/pmap/pmap_tlb.c
